Description Julius Dauz 2009-03-16 13:30:39 UTC
The two RSS feeds below do not work on the Controller. I can add both feeds to my SN account without any errors. They are listed in the Information Browser of my Jive.

When I select either one, I get the following error: No information feeds found. Please login to your Squeezenetwork account and add the information feeds. While I do get this error, I do see a list of feeds on the screen, but I am unable to select or scroll through any of them.

Once I reproduce the issue, sometimes, the Information Browser selection in the Extras Menu will disappear, meaning the only two listings will be Podcasts and Sounds & Effects. This secondary issue is not reproducible every time, but I have seen it.

Also, these same RSS feeds work fine when setup as a screensaver for any player.

The two feeds:
